Shubman Gill Prioritizes Batting Performance, Dismissing Captaincy Expectations Before England Test Series.
  • 365 views
  • 2 min read

Shubman Gill is stepping into a new era for Indian Test cricket, and as he prepares to lead the team in the five-match series against England, his focus is firmly on his primary skill: batting. The series, which begins on June 20, 2025, at Headingley in Leeds, marks Gill's first major assignment as Test captain and the start of the ICC World Test Championship (WTC) 2025-2027 cycle for India.

Following the retirements of Virat Kohli and Rohit Sharma from Test Cricket, Gill's role becomes even more critical. He is expected to not only lead the team but also anchor the batting order. Despite the added responsibility of captaincy, Gill is determined to approach the game primarily as a batter. He aims to separate the two roles to avoid unnecessary pressure, emphasizing his desire to "dominate the opposition and be the best batsman in the series."

Gill's decision to prioritize his batting is a strategic one. He understands that his individual performance will significantly influence the team's overall performance. By focusing on scoring runs and setting a strong example, he hopes to inspire confidence and provide a solid foundation for the rest of the team. Gill's approach reflects a mature understanding of leadership, recognizing that leading by example can be more effective than simply imposing authority.

The young captain has already made key decisions regarding the batting lineup. With Kohli's retirement, Gill will slot into the No. 4 position, a decision he reached in consultation with head coach Gautam Gambhir. He also consulted with his predecessors, Kohli and Sharma, during the IPL, gleaning insights about playing in England and the challenges the team might face. Rishabh Pant has been named vice-captain, and he confirmed he would bat at number 5.

The series presents a significant challenge for India, who have not won a Test series in England since 2007. Gill acknowledges the difficulty but expresses confidence in his team's ability to compete and win anywhere. He emphasizes the importance of creating a secure and positive environment within the squad, believing that players perform best when they feel confident and know their roles.

Gill's emphasis on a positive team culture aligns with the blueprint established by his seniors over the past decade. He aims to foster an environment where players feel secure, validated, and confident, which he believes will translate to better performances on the field. He also spoke about giving longer runs to deserving players.

Former India head coach Gary Kirsten has expressed confidence in Gill's leadership abilities, praising his cricketing smarts, talent, and calm demeanor. However, Ravi Shastri has warned of the massive pressure on Gill, stating that the England tour will define his captaincy.

As Shubman Gill steps onto the field at Headingley, he carries the hopes of a nation and the responsibility of leading a team in transition. His focus on batting and creating a positive team environment underscores his determination to succeed both as a player and as a leader. The series against England promises to be a defining moment in his young career.
